ChainCatcher news, SushiSwap released the RouteProcessor2 event analysis report. The report states that due to 18 replay transactions, the 1800 WETH initially drained from the first user wallet eventually entered multiple wallets. A total of 885 ETH has been refunded so far. Additionally, 795 ETH is currently in the execution layer reward vault.

Sushi stated that the last remaining portion of the stolen funds will be borne by Sushi and refunded, and a claims process is in place for users affected by both white hat and black hat funds. The user claim form is currently under verification, and the Merkle claim contract is undergoing an audit. Sushi has proposed different compensation methods for two types of affected users: for users with recovered funds, they can request through the Merkle tree contract via the Sushi UI; for users with unrecovered funds, Sushi will set up a separate claims process.
